Latest Patents
Neddersen holds a patent for "Microfluidic chips and cartridges and systems utilizing microfluidic chips and cartridges." This patent describes microfluidic chips that include a channel with at least one expansion region. The design allows for the generation of a vortex within the expansion region, which effectively traps cells or particles as fluid flows through the channel. The substrate used in these chips is designed to be relatively rigid, ensuring resistance to deformation during operation.
